Monday, April 20, 2020

Menganalisis relasi logika dasar, kombinasi dan sekuensial

3.2 Menganalisis relasi logika dasar, kombinasi dan sekuensial 
       (NOT, AND, OR); (NOR,NAND,EXOR,EXNOR); (Flip Flop, counter)

A. Relasi logika dasar, kombinasi dan sekuensial
1. Gerbang AND

Gerbang AND kadang-kadang disebut “gerbang semua atau tidak”. Dasar tentang gerbang AND yang menggunakan saklar sederhana. Gerbang AND dioperasikan tersusun dari dioda, transistor, dan tersusun dalam suatu IC. Untuk memperlihatkan gerbang AND digunakan simbol logika. Simbol gerbang AND standar digunakan pada relay saklar, rangkaian pneumatik, dioda diskrit dan transistor atau IC.

Gerbang AND dihubungkan ke saklar masukan A dan B. Indikator keluaran adalah suatu LED. Bila suatu tegangan RENDAH (GND) muncul pada masukan A dan B, maka LED keluaran tidak menyala. Perhatikan juga pada baris 1 bahwa masukan dan keluaran diberikan digit biner. Baris 1 menyatakan bahwa bila masukan adalah biner 0 dan 0, maka keluaran akan menjadi suatu biner 0. Lihat dengan teliti empat kombinasi dan saklar A dan B. Perhatikanlah bahwa hanya biner 1 pada kedua masukan A dan B yang akan menghasilkan suatu biner 1 pada keluaran.


2. Gerbang OR
Gerbang OR kadang-kadang disebut “gerbang setiap atau semua”. Gagasan dasar gerbang OR yang menggunakan saklar sederhana. Dengan melihat rangkaian dibawah bahwa lampu keluaran akan menyala bila masing-masing atau kedua saklar masukan tersebut tertutup, tetapi lampu keluaran tidak akan menyala bila kedua-duanya terbuka. Suatu tabel kebenaran untuk rangkaian OR diperlihatkan Tabel 1.7. Tabel kebenaran yang memperlihatkan kondisi rangkaian gerbang OR dengan dua input A dan B lihat pada Gambar 1.3.
Tabel 1.8. memperlihatkan bahwa hanya baris 1 pada tabel kebenaran OR yang menimbulkan keluaran 0, sedangkan semua beris lain menimbulkan keluaran 1. Perhatikan diagram logika, di mana masukan A dan B di-OR-kan untuk menghasilkan suatu keluaran Y. Ekspresi Boolean hasil rekayasa untuk fungsi OR juga digambarkan. Perlu dicatat bahwa tanda tambah (+) merupakan simbol Boolean untuk OR.

 3. Pembalik dan Penyangga
Rangkaian NOT seringkali disebut pembalik, dimana tugas rangkaian NOT (pembalik) memberikan suatu keluaran yang tidak sama dengan masukan. Simbol logika untuk pembalik (inverter, rangkaian NOT) diperlihatkan pada Gambar 1.5.


Bila gerbang not (pembalik) diberikan suatu logika 1 ke masukan A pada Gambar 1.5, diperoleh hal yang berlawanan, atau suatu logis 0 pada keluaran Y. Gambar 1.7 juga memperlihatkan suatu ekspresi Boolean dituliskan untuk fungsi NOT atau PEMBALIK. Perhatikanlah penggunaan tanda strip (—) di atas keluaran untuk memperlihatkan bahwa A telah dibalik / dikomplemenkan. Istilah Boolean “A” akan menjadi “not A (bukan A)”.


4. Gerbang NAND
Gerbang AND, OR, dan NOT merupakan tiga rangkaian dasar yang dapat menghasilkan semua rangkaian digital. Gerbang NAND ialah suatu NOT AND, atau suatu fungsi AND yang dibalik. Simbol logika standar untuk gerbang NAND digambarkan pada Gambar 1.7. (a). Gelembung pembalik kecil (lingkaran kecil) pada ujung kanan dan simbol berarti sebagai pembalik AND.
Gambar 1.7. (b) memperlihatkan suatu gerbang AND dan pembalik yang terpisah dan digunakan untuk menghasilkan fungsi logika NAND. Jika diperhatikan ekspresi Boolean untuk gerbang AND (A.B) dan NAND (A.B) yang diperlihatkan pada diagram logika pada Gambar 1.9 (b) dengan Tabel 1.10
 Tabel 1.10 Tabel kebenaran Gerbang AND dan NAND


5. Gerbang NOR
Gerbang NOR gabungan antar gerbang NOT OR yang memiliki keluaran gerbang OR yang dibalik. Simbol logika untuk gerbang NOR berupa suatu simbol OR dengan gelembung pembalik (lingkaran kecil) pada sisi sebelah kanan. Fungsi NOR diperlihatkan dengan suatu gerbang OR dan suatu pembalik pada Gambar

Tabel kebenaran untuk gerbang NOR pada Tabel 1.11. Tabel kebenaran gerbang NOR merupakan komplemen dan keluaran gerbang OR. Keluaran gerbang OR juga dimasukkan dalam tabel kebenaran pada gambar dibawah ini untuk acuan.
Tabel 1.11. Tabel kebenaran Gerbang OR dan NOR

No comments:

Post a Comment

LATIHAN MEMBUAT LISBOX

  GAMBAR USERFORM LISTBOX Private Sub CMDMASUK_Click() Dim Kolom As Long Dim lembar As Worksheet Set lembar = Worksheets("LATIHAN"...